InstaForex Overview for Singapore

InstaForex is a global forex and CFD broker founded in 2007 and headquartered in Russia. It has grown to serve over 7 million clients worldwide, offering a wide range of trading instruments and platforms. For Singapore traders, InstaForex presents a mixed proposition. On one hand, it supports local payment methods like PayNow and bank transfers, and offers low minimum deposits. On the other hand, it operates without MAS regulation, which is a critical consideration given Singapore’s strict financial oversight. The broker is best suited for sophisticated traders who are comfortable with offshore regulation and high leverage. Its popularity in Asia, including Singapore, stems from its copy trading features and the ability to trade with very small amounts. However, the lack of local regulatory protection means traders must perform their own due diligence.

Islamic Account — Singapore Muslim Traders

InstaForex offers a genuine Islamic (swap-free) account for Muslim traders in Singapore. This account does not charge or pay overnight swap fees on positions held beyond the trading day. To apply, you need to contact customer support and provide a valid reason, such as religious belief. The account is available for all account types except some ECN variants. There are no hidden fees, but spreads may be slightly wider to compensate for the lack of swap charges. The swap-free status is reviewed periodically, and if the broker detects abuse (e.g., holding positions for long periods solely to avoid swaps), the account may be converted to a standard one. This is a fair policy for genuine Islamic traders.

Common Mistakes Singapore Traders Make with InstaForex

  • Mistake: Not verifying the broker’s regulatory status. Many Singapore traders assume all brokers are MAS-regulated, but InstaForex is not. Always check the CySEC and FSC licenses on their official websites.
  • Mistake: Using maximum leverage of 1:998. This can lead to rapid account depletion. Singapore traders should use lower leverage, especially when trading volatile instruments like cryptocurrencies.
  • Mistake: Ignoring swap fees on standard accounts. If you are a Muslim trader, make sure to apply for the Islamic account before opening a standard account to avoid overnight charges.

Final Verdict — Is InstaForex Worth It for Singapore Traders?

3.7/5
★★★★★

InstaForex is a well-established global broker that offers low barriers to entry and a wide range of trading tools. For Singapore traders, the appeal lies in the zero minimum deposit, local payment methods like PayNow, and the availability of Islamic accounts. However, the lack of MAS regulation is a significant drawback. Sophisticated traders who understand the risks of offshore regulation may find value in the high leverage and copy trading features. For most retail investors in Singapore, a MAS-regulated broker like Saxo or IG is a safer choice. If you are an experienced trader willing to accept the regulatory risk, InstaForex can be a viable option, but proceed with caution.
